Transaction 70f6240c87578044fb7b394e812db7b6e91c2a02be8a1d83e6ac9fcba237eac0

1 Input
1 Outputs
  • 70f6240c87578044fb7b394e812db7b6e91c2a02be8a1d83e6ac9fcba237eac0:0
  • value  434716
    address  34zKR1hTT1skDjWqMUgkG8zuKyRnJ9jc6h